Wood Street Station boasts a modest range of facilities aimed at enhancing your travel experience. Although the ticket office has limited opening hours, from 06:30 to 10:00 on weekdays, there are ticket machines available for self-service. It's reassuring to know you can collect tickets bought online directly from the ticket machine when you arrive. Accessibility is a mixed bag, though; while there are accessible ticket machines, step-free access is notably absent, making it essential to consider mobility needs ahead of time.
If you need help, there are customer help points and staff on hand from early morning through to the late afternoon on weekdays and Saturdays, with slightly reduced hours on Sundays. The station also features CCTV for added security. While traditional customer services like luggage storage and accessible toilets are missing, there are seating areas and vending machines to keep you hydrated and satiated while you wait.
Getting around from Wood Street is seamless thanks to an array of transport links. With Transport for London buses operating from directly outside the station, catching a bus to your next destination is both convenient and straightforward. For those occasions when train services are disrupted, rail replacement options today are clearly signposted, with buses departing from designated stops on the station's main street.

Ensuring a seamless travel experience, Hartlepool Train Station is equipped with various amenities to cater to your needs. The ticket office operates from 07:00 to 13:30 on weekdays and Saturdays, and while there are no ticket office services on Sundays, ticket machines are available for collecting online purchases. The station proudly maintains facilities for accessibility, including step-free access throughout, accessible ticket machines, and induction loops for the hearing impaired. Although the station features restrooms and accessible toilets, it lacks baby changing facilities, which can be a downside for families traveling with young children.
If you’re in need of assistance, staff are available for help on weekdays and Saturdays during the morning hours. While there is no designated waiting room, you can find seating areas available for passenger comfort. For your safety and peace of mind, the station is equipped with CCTV, both in the station itself and at bicycle storage locations. Cyclists can make use of the 8-cycle storage stands, despite the limitation of being unsheltered.
Hartlepool Train Station's connectivity doesn't stop with trains. It is well-linked to other modes of transport, ensuring you can continue your journey smoothly. Rail replacement services, if ever needed, conveniently pick up and drop off directly in front of the station. If you’re looking to explore the town, Hartlepool offers robust bus services that can be contacted via Busline at 0871 200 2233. For those preferring private transport, taxis are readily available. Though there is no bicycle hire available at the station, this option is widely accessible across town through local services.
Convenience extends beyond public transportation; although on-site retail is minimal, your culinary and basic needs can be tended to with the available refreshment facilities. Unfortunately, you won't find any ATMs or shopping options on site, so it's advisable to plan accordingly before your visit.
